The project will undergo public display this year to get comments from the public.

By mid-2013, construction may start.

They target to open the BRT line in conjunction with the completion of Kelana Jaya line extension.

Sunway is willing to contribute the cost of BRT line, that means Sunway does see the potential of the BRT line.

The BRT will run from Kelana Jaya line extension in USJ6 to KTM Setia Jaya station, passing areas such as Summit USJ, Monash/Sunway University, Sunway Pyramid, Sunway Mentari.
